Biografia

Dylan Hundley started her training as an actress at The Neighborhood Playhouse and The Groundlings immediately after leaving high school on New York's Upper East Side. On her first audition she managed to land the role of Sally Fowler in Whit Stillman's "Metropolitan". She went on to star in many independent films such as The Brooklyn Film Festival's 2001 winner for best picture "A Holiday Affair" and many supporting roles in studio films including, "Dangerous Game" along side Madonna and Harvey Keitel, and Stillman's "The Last Days of Disco" along side Kate Beckinsale and Chloe Sevigny to name but a few.
Ms. Hundley has engaged in other aspects of the entertainment business and financial industry as well whilst engaging in her creative pursuits. She acted as A&R consultant for HiFi Recordings the home of Spacehog, The Marvelous Three and Avril Lavigne from 1997-2000. She also acted as Vice President of Marketing and Events at Friedland Capital from 2004-2006, a firm specializing in Investor Relations and financial community events. In this arena, she now consults directly for companies seeking exposure within the financial community.
